F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E LORI HAUSER HOLDEN, FIRST LADY, TO PRESENT REMARKS AT STATE READING MEETING
CAPE GIRARDEAU, MO., March 28, 2002 - Missouri First Lady Lori Hauser Holden will be the keynote speaker at the Missouri Association of Reading Recovery Educators (MARRE) in Osage Beach, Mo. The two-day meeting will be held April 5-6 at the Tan Tara Resort and will involve Reading Recovery™ educators, primary classroom teachers and administrators from throughout Missouri.
WHAT: Keynote speaker Lori Hauser Holden will address a luncheon meeting of the Missouri Association of Reading Educators (MARRE). The Reading Recovery program encompasses more than 19,000 Reading Recovery educators in the United States and thousands more who are advocates for the program in North America. In Missouri today, 36 percent of school districts offer Reading Recovery one-to-one instruction for lowest performing first-graders.
WHO: Lori Hauser Holden, first lady of the state of Missouri, is the mother of two young sons. Education issues are extremely important to Mrs. Holden. She routinely visits schools throughout the state and was instrumental in establishing the first Missouri chapter of First Book, a national non-profit organization that provides books to under-privileged children.
